What Locals Say about Crown Hill

At least 12 Trulia users voted on each feature.
  • 100 % Say it's walkable to grocery stores

  • 100 % Say it's dog friendly

  • 86 % Say kids play outside

  • 85 % Say people would walk alone at night

  • 81 % Say it's walkable to restaurants

  • 79 % Say yards are well-kept

  • 67 % Say parking is easy

  • 59 % Say streets are well-lit

  • 59 % Say neighbors are friendly

  • 48 % Say there's holiday spirit

  • 44 % Say it's quiet

  • 43 % Say car is needed

  • 42 % Say there are sidewalks

  • 41 % Say there's wildlife

  • 40 % Say they plan to stay for at least 5 years

  • 21 % Say there are community events

Sourced by Trulia users. Learn more about our methodology.
